Subject: DR drill next Thursday — tailtrack CLI

Hi! Welcome aboard. Thursday's disaster-recovery drill will simulate losing the Hobblepine log cluster, and we'll lean on tailtrack, our internal log-tailing CLI, to verify failover. Nothing scary — just follow the runbook and shout in the drill channel if stuck. To unlock the drill sandbox account, use the recovery passphrase below.

unlock words, baweg-bafop: raleth-zoriel-kelix-tammir-quenmir-zorys-eliix-zorox-istion

Subject: Crossword feed cutover — what on-call needs

Hi team,

Ahead of Thursday's cutover, the Gridlark puzzle generator will serve partner feeds from the new endpoint. Rate limits and grid-format versions are unchanged; only the auth header differs. If overnight generation stalls, restart the feed worker before escalating. For verification calls against the new endpoint, use the credential below.

login token, kawef-fadug: eyJhbGciOiJIUzI1NiIsInR5cCI6IkpXVCJ9.eyJzdWIiOiIvgannpIn0.Zx3AfanE

CHECKLIST ITEM — Off-site run, dispatch desk, Hollowmere branch. Task: transfer the 2014–2019 paper ledgers to the Greywell archive facility. Confirm all fourteen ledgers are present against the register, banded, and packed in the two labelled archive crates with lids strapped. Crates must remain sealed in transit; no intermediate drop points are authorized. Dispatch should record departure time and expected arrival. The confidential instruction governing the courier hand-over is appended directly below this item.

courier memo of yajof-yawep: the ulaix silath courier leaves the casax ledger at gate 3093 under passcode 598820

Hi team,

Before I hand off the 3.2 release, please note the humidity sensor drift reported on Verdana controllers in the Elmbrook trial site. Drift exceeds 4% after roughly ten days of continuous operation; firmware 3.2.1 adds an automatic recalibration cycle every 72 hours. Support should advise growers to install 3.2.1 and trigger a manual recalibration once. The hotfix bundle must be verified before distribution, so I'm including the signing key used for the 3.2.1 packages below.

release key, fahof-yagap: bky3_m5d